    摘要: A method for manufacturing a food and/or beverage packaging container is provided. The method includes injection molding a preform using a two phase injection system. A first phase of the two phase injection system includes injecting a first material into the preform and a second phase of the two phase injection system includes injecting a second material into the preform. The method further includes disposing the preform in a mold, blow molding the preform into an intermediate article having a length, a diameter and side walls having a wall thickness, and trimming the intermediate article to form a finished container having a wide mouth neck. Systems and finished products are disclosed.

    摘要: A method capable of efficiently manufacturing a high-quality seamless belt for electrophotography is provided. The method is a method for manufacturing a seamless belt for electrophotography including a base layer having a thermoplastic resin composition, and a surface layer, wherein the method includes: (1) forming an energy curable coated film having a glass transition temperature on an outer surface of a test tube-shaped preform including a thermoplastic resin; then blow molding the preform to obtain a blow bottle; (2) irradiating the blow bottle with an energy ray to cure the coated film to thereby form the surface layer; and (3) cutting out a seamless belt from the blow bottle obtained in (2) and having a surface layer.
